First, the enlarged abdomen of pregnancy causes an increase in abdominal pressure, which affects the respiratory movements of the diaphragm and thoracic respiratory muscles; then compression of the lower vena cava reduces blood return to the heart, and fetal metabolic waste is excreted into the mother's blood, causing a slight imbalance of electrolytes in the mother's blood, ekg interpretation.

2. Functional chest tightness is the feeling of chest tightness and fatigue that often occurs when staying in a room with closed doors and windows and poor ventilation for a long time, or when encountering something unpleasant, or even when arguing with others or in a climate of low air pressure;

3. Cardiac neurosis is a generalized neurological disorder. There are many types of symptoms. The most common self-induced symptoms are palpitations, shortness of breath, precordial pain, and generalized fatigue, as well as excitement, insomnia, excessive sweating, tremors, dizziness, and excessive dreaming.
